Costs for retirement home living in Loveland generally range between $1,128 per month and $3,575 per month. The average cost is around $1,980 per month, or around $23,760 yearly.
Loveland, Colorado Retirement Home Costs
Loveland is a mid size city in Larimer County, Colorado. It is part of the Fort Collins-Loveland metro statistical area. While the encompassing area is home to 235,476 residents, there are 82,751 residing within the city. The senior community currently composes 29% of the overall population.
Loveland has a good SeniorScore™ of 75. The mean housing price in the city is $220,500, which is much less than the state average of $318,000. Loveland has an average unemployment rate of roughly 8.24%. The city's mean household income is $57,000 ($30,000 per person), vs an average of $51,000 for the state of Colorado.
Loveland has extreme mean temperatures, with bitterly cold winters and mildly warm summers. The city receives optimal levels of rain annually. Loveland has very poor air quality and a lower than average rate of crime compared to other American cities.
